On a regular day at Eden's Academy, a new student arrives to Anya's class named Son Pan, who transferred and skipped a few grades due to her exceptional intelligence. However, as Anya soon learns, Pan's family is just as odd and exciting as her own family.

Spy x Son is a crossover between Dragon Ball Super and Spy X Family, with Pan and her immediate family moving to Ostenia and befriending the Forger family. It was completed on November 20, 2022.


Spy X Son contains the following tropes:

  • Adaptational Origin Connection: The Red Ribbon Army was the organization that captured Anya and forcefully gave her the power to read minds.
  • Arbitrary Skepticism: Despite remembering Perfect Cell's threat against the world from his childhood and learning more about that event when he joined WISE, Loid treats the story of a giant monkey attacking a past World Martial Arts Tournamentnote  as a made-up story from his youth.
  • Big Eater: Loid is surprised at the large amount for food Videl cooked for the get together, and more so when Videl says that this is less than what she usually makes for her family.
  • Birds of a Feather:
    • Being cheerful and sweet girls, Anya and Pan become quick friends.
    • Yor and Videl get along quickly when Yor arrives at Videl's dojo, and their combative prowess and strength help them get along.
  • Blatant Lies: Goku promises Chi-Chi that he won't eat Goten's lunch when he heads off to take him back to school, though she knows very well he's going to eat all of it. He also fails to convince Goten that he didn't eat his lunch.
  • Entertainingly Wrong:
    • After seeing Goku teleport with Goten and Trunks, Yor believes that the fighter might be a magician, not knowing that he's an alien.
    • When he hears from Yor about how Goten honestly told her his father died before he was born only for said father to pick him up, Loid suggests that a traumatic event made it seem that Goku was dead during Goten's childhood. He doesn't know that Goku did die and came back from the dead.
  • Et Tu, Brute?: Played for Laughs when Yuri finds out that the Forgers are having a family dinner with the Son family and he wasn't invited. He blames Loid for "corrupting" Yor's idea of family.
  • The Force Is Strong with This One: The Dragon Ball characters like Videl can sense that despite her sweet and ordinary appearance, Yor Forger has a high amount of ki compared to ordinary civilians.
  • Insane Troll Logic: Yuri claims that Yor is stronger than Gohan because while Gohan helped Chi-Chi raise Goten after Goku's death, Yor raised Yuri all by herself after their parents died.
  • Internal Reveal: The story ends with Yor, inspired when she sees the Son family embracing their odd quirks, telling Loid that she's an assassin.
  • My Dad Can Beat Up Your Dad:
    • After reading Pan's memories of her father being a superhero, Anya and Pan both argue about whose dad is the coolest and strongest. Though after seeing Pan's memories of Gohan defeating Cell Max, Anya concedes that the latter is stronger than Loid.
    • When Goten and Trunks are hanging with Yor and Yuri, Yuri starts an argument with Goten about whose older sibling is the strongest. Goten is also offended when Yuri calls his sister-in-law Videl a "wannabee karate teacher" that can't beat his sister.
  • Not What It Looks Like: When Bond gets a vision of Piccolo standing over Anya, Anya fears that the green-skinned being is going to capture her. Piccolo comes because he was invited by Gohan to meet the Forgers since he sees him as part of his family as well as to investigate Anya, and with his own Telepathy he assures Anya he has no intention of taking her away from her family.
  • Saying Too Much: During his argument with Yuri about whose sibling is the strongest, Goten almost blurts out that Gohan was the one that killed Cell, though Trunks smacks him to the ground before he can do so.
  • Simple Solution Won't Work: Back during the Ostania and Westalis war, Kami considered sending the Z-Fighters to end the senseless loss of human life. He refrained from doing so because revealing the god-like strength of Goku and the others would have made them targets of corrupt governments as their new weapons. Word of God adds that any government attempts to get control of the Z-Fighters, particularly the more volatile ones like Vegeta, would end badly for said government.
  • Skipping School: Chapter 4 has Goten and Trunks ditching school to try out a candy shop in Ostania.
  • Social Climber: Since Operation STRIX requires the Forger to have enough social standing to get close to Donnovan Desmond, Loid secretly utilizes the friendship with the Son family (with Videl being Mr. Satan's daughter and Gohan essentially being a prince as the Ox-King's grandson and a son of former martial art champion Goku) to improve the Forger's standing.
  • Tears of Joy: Anya cries in relief after Piccolo tells that the Red Ribbon Army, who experimented on her as a child, no longer exist and won't be coming after her.
  • Strange Minds Think Alike: With Piccolo coming with the Son family for the family dinner with the Forgers, Videl comes up with a cover story that Piccolo's green skin is from a strange complexion illness. When Yor opens the door to greet them, she, without any prompting, thinks that Piccolo is sick due to his green skin.
  • Telepathy: Anya with her power to read minds, like in canon. Piccolo also uses telepathy to communicate with Anya in secret during the Forger-Son get-together.
  • You Have GOT to Be Kidding Me!: Loid thinks that Frankie is joking at first when he says that Gohan's mother, Chi-Chi, is a princess.
